We've upgraded our application from PB6 to PB8.0.2 build 9506 and I have
noticed a sever performance drop with Oracle especially WAN performance.
This is a product we sell so I've witnessed this at several client sites.
We can support both native access and ODBC, but with either access method,
the Oracle WAN performance has taken the largest hit. We also support MSSQL
ODBC, but this has not taken a WAN performance hit like the installations
using Oracle as the backend.
I don't know all the details between the interaction between Powerbuilder
and Oracle this seems to be the trouble spot.
Has anyone else seen this? Am I missing some configuration in the
pbodb8.ini file? Is there a problem with the Oracle interface I don't know
about?
